Dance, Dance, Dance

From August 10-15, the circular courtyard of Copenhagen’s Police Headquarters building becomes the backdrop for Copenhagen Summer Dance, a glorious outdoor dance festival featuring three outstanding Scandinavian dance companies: the New Danish Dance Theatre, Norwegian National Ballet and Sweden’s Gothenborg Opera Ballet. Six ballets are on the program, including three choreographed by Tim Rushton, artistic director of the New Danish Dance Theatre.

From September 14-19, Tivoli Gardens welcomes the Alvin Ailey American Dance Theater for seven thrilling performances. The program includes classics such as “Cry” and “Revelations” as well as recent favorites, “Juba” and “Heart Song.”

Lovers of avant-garde and modern dance must visit Gran Theater for Dance in Aarhus. The resident company is the always-innovative Granhøj Dans, brainchild of artistic director/choreographer Palle Granhøj. This season’s visiting companies include the New Danish Dance Theatre, Norway’s Jo Strømgren Company and the Contemporary Legend Theatre of Taiwan, which performs “King Lear” in September.
